Golden Knights Stats
- The Golden Knights rank 19th in the league with 121 goals scored (3.1 per game).
- Vegas ranks 11th in goals against, allowing 118 total goals (3.0 per game) in league play.
- Their +3 goal differential is 10th-best in the league.
- The 30 power-play goals Vegas has put up this season are the eighth-most in the NHL (on 122 chances).
- The Golden Knights rank seventh in the league with a 24.59% power-play conversion rate.
- The one shorthanded goal Vegas has scored this season rank 26th among all NHL squads.

Blackhawks Stats
- The Blackhawks' 113 goals on the season (2.8 per game) rank them 25th in the NHL.
- Chicago allows 3.2 goals per game (129 total), which ranks 20th in the NHL.
- They have the 28th-ranked goal differential in the league at -16.
- Chicago has 25 power-play goals (on 116 chances), 13th in the NHL.
- The Blackhawks' power-play percentage (21.55) puts them 11th in the league.
- This season, Chicago has three shorthanded goals (12th in NHL).
